Best 91101 California Private Elementary Schools (2025)

For the 2025 school year, there are 3 private elementary schools serving 576 students in 91101, CA.
The top ranked private elementary school in 91101, CA is Mayfield Junior School.
33% of private elementary schools in 91101, CA are religiously affiliated (most commonly Catholic).
